1.Turn off your HP G62-455SX laptop, disconnect the AC power cord and remove the battery cover and remove the battery.
2.Turn a laptop, from the bottom of the laptop disassembly screws, refer to your laptop's user manual position, and set them aside.
3.Remove the external components, including memory modules, wireless LAN and modem
4.Remove the keyboard assembly of all the screws, gently lift the keyboard assembly from the bottom, remove the keyboard. Unplug all cables and various internal components.
5.Disconnect any wires to the HP G62-455SX motherboard. Unplug any cards, such as the video card, not directly built into the motherboard. You will have the opportunity to remove the motherboard screws, disconnect the cable to the power strip.
6.Remove the CPU, the CPU into a new HP G62-455SX motherboard, re-assemble parts in reverse order.
